Benefits of Botpress Alternatives

There are several benefits to considering for Botpress alternatives:

  • Diverse Feature Sets: Botpress alternatives often come with a diverse range of features, catering to different user needs and preferences. This allows users to choose a platform that aligns better with their specific requirements for bot development and management.
  • Innovative Functionality: Exploring alternatives provides an opportunity to leverage innovative functionality that may not be present in Botpress. This can include advanced text generation, improved natural language processing, or other cutting-edge features that enhance the capabilities of the bot platform.
  • Enhanced User Experience: Different alternatives may offer unique user interfaces and experiences, allowing users to find a platform that is more intuitive or aligns better with their workflow. A more user-friendly interface can contribute to increased efficiency and ease of use.
  • Scalability: Some alternatives might excel in scalability, accommodating the growth of bot applications as user demands increase. This scalability is crucial for businesses or developers planning to expand their bot projects in the future.
  • Robust Customer Support: Choosing an alternative with robust customer service can lead to a smoother experience during implementation and troubleshooting. Excellent customer support ensures timely assistance, minimizing potential disruptions in bot development and deployment.
  • Community and Documentation: Exploring alternatives often means tapping into different user communities and documentation resources. This can be beneficial for learning, problem-solving, and staying updated on the latest developments in bot technology.
  • Cost Considerations: Alternatives may vary in pricing models, allowing users to find a solution that aligns with their budget constraints. Comparing costs can lead to more cost-effective choices without compromising on functionality.
  • Integration Capabilities: Different alternatives may have varying degrees of compatibility with other tools and systems. Choosing a platform with strong integration capabilities can simplify the incorporation of the bot into existing workflows and applications.

Considering Botpress alternatives offers a range of benefits, from accessing advanced features and improved user experiences to finding solutions that better match specific needs and budgetary constraints.

Top Botpress Alternatives


Dialogflow stands as a formidable Botpress alternative backed by the robust infrastructure of Google Cloud. This widely-utilized platform excels in crafting conversational interfaces across diverse platforms, spanning websites, mobile applications, and messaging platforms.

It presents users with both pre-built agents tailored for common use cases and the flexibility to craft custom agents from the ground up.

Leveraging Google’s powerful Natural Language Processing (NLP) capabilities, Dialogflow empowers developers to design natural, engaging, and interactive conversational experiences. This positions Dialogflow as a compelling alternative to ChatGPT, particularly for businesses seeking seamless integration of chatbots into their services.

Key Features:

  • Visual Flow Builder: Dialogflow simplifies the process of creating conversational experiences with its visual flow builder, allowing developers to design intuitive and dynamic chat interactions.
  • Omnichannel Implementation: Supporting a wide array of platforms, including websites, mobile apps, and messaging platforms, Dialogflow ensures a consistent and integrated user experience across various channels.
  • Advanced AI: With its foundation on Google Cloud, Dialogflow leverages advanced Artificial Intelligence (AI) capabilities, enhancing the system’s ability to understand and respond to user inputs effectively.
  • State-Based Data Models: The incorporation of state-based data models enables developers to manage and manipulate the conversational flow, facilitating more complex and context-aware interactions.
  • End-to-end Management: Dialogflow provides comprehensive end-to-end management tools, streamlining the process of deploying, monitoring, and refining conversational agents for optimal performance.
Dialogflow emerges as a powerful Botpress alternative, delivering a feature-rich solution with a visual flow builder, omnichannel support, advanced AI capabilities, state-based data models, and end-to-end management tools. These features collectively contribute to its effectiveness in creating sophisticated and seamless conversational interfaces across diverse platforms.

IBM Watson Assistant

IBM Watson Assistant stands out as a robust Botpress alternative providing a comprehensive solution for constructing AI-powered chatbots and virtual assistants. This platform boasts a user-friendly interface that facilitates the design, training, and deployment of conversational agents across a variety of channels.

What distinguishes Watson Assistant is its seamless integration with IBM’s advanced AI services, offering developers access to potent capabilities such as language understanding, sentiment analysis, and entity recognition.

This integration extends further to include collaboration with other IBM services, particularly in the realm of data analytics, making it particularly suitable for crafting data-driven conversational experiences.

Key Features:

  • Agent Assist: Watson Assistant incorporates an agent assist feature, enhancing the chatbot’s ability to provide intelligent and context-aware responses, thereby improving the overall user experience.
  • Artificial Intelligence: Leveraging cutting-edge artificial intelligence, Watson Assistant empowers developers to create chatbots and virtual assistants that can comprehend and respond to user inputs in a nuanced and intelligent manner.
  • Integrations: The platform facilitates seamless integrations, not only with IBM’s AI services but also with other IBM services, including robust data analytics tools. This versatility allows for a more integrated and comprehensive approach to building conversational solutions.
  • Security: Prioritizing security, Watson Assistant provides robust measures to ensure the confidentiality and integrity of the data processed within the chatbot environment.
  • Visual Builder: The inclusion of a visual builder simplifies the process of designing conversational agents, making it accessible to developers with varying levels of expertise.
  • Voice: Offering voice capabilities, Watson Assistant enables the creation of voice-enabled chatbots, expanding the range of interactions and user accessibility.

IBM Watson Assistant emerges as a compelling Botpress alternative, featuring a user-friendly interface, advanced AI capabilities, seamless integrations, security measures, a visual builder, and voice functionality. These elements collectively position it as a comprehensive solution for developing sophisticated and effective AI-powered chatbots and virtual assistants. is a natural language processing platform designed to empower developers to construct chatbots with a deep understanding of natural language commands.

This versatile platform provides a spectrum of features, including multi-language support, advanced analytics, and seamless integrations with well-known messaging platforms. stands out as an excellent option for developers seeking to craft chatbots capable of comprehending and responding to intricate user requests.

Key Features:

  • Bots: facilitates the creation of intelligent bots that can interpret and respond to natural language commands, enhancing the conversational capabilities of applications and services.
  • Mobile Apps: With support for mobile applications, enables developers to integrate natural language processing into mobile platforms, enhancing user interactions and making applications more user-friendly.
  • Smart Home: The platform extends its capabilities to smart home applications, allowing developers to build chatbots that understand and execute commands related to home automation, contributing to a seamless and integrated smart home experience.
  • Wearable Devices: is adaptable to wearable devices, empowering developers to incorporate natural language understanding into devices like smartwatches, offering users a hands-free and convenient interaction experience. emerges as a powerful natural language processing platform with a focus on enabling developers to build chatbots capable of comprehending and responding to complex user requests.

Its key features, including support for bots, mobile apps, smart home applications, and wearable devices, make it a versatile choice for those seeking to enhance conversational interfaces across various platforms and use cases.


Rasa stands out as an open-source Botpress alternative dedicated to the development of conversational AI applications. It equips developers with a suite of tools for the creation, training, and deployment of their chatbots and virtual assistants.

Rasa’s notable strength lies in its adaptability and customization capabilities, allowing developers to finely adjust the behavior of the AI model to align with specific use cases and industries.

Offering both rule-based and machine learning-based approaches, Rasa empowers developers to construct sophisticated conversational experiences tailored precisely to their requirements.

Key Features:

  • AI/Machine Learning: Rasa leverages advanced AI and machine learning technologies, providing developers with the tools necessary to build intelligent and adaptive conversational agents.
  • Contextual Guidance: The platform enables the incorporation of contextual guidance, allowing chatbots to understand and respond to user inputs in a manner that reflects an understanding of the ongoing conversation.
  • For Developers: Tailored for developers, Rasa offers a development-friendly environment with a set of tools and features that streamline the process of designing, training, and deploying conversational AI applications.
  • Intent Recognition: Rasa excels in intent recognition, a crucial aspect of conversational AI, ensuring that the chatbot accurately interprets and responds to the user’s intentions.
  • Natural Language Processing: Equipped with robust natural language processing capabilities, Rasa enhances the chatbot’s ability to comprehend and generate human-like responses, contributing to a more natural and engaging interaction.
  • Pre-Configured Bot: The platform provides pre-configured bot options, simplifying the initial setup and allowing developers to kickstart their projects with a foundation that can be further customized to meet specific requirements.
  • Reporting/Analytics: Rasa includes reporting and analytics features, offering insights into the performance of the conversational AI application. This allows developers to refine and optimize their chatbots based on real-world usage data.

Rasa serves as a versatile and developer-friendly open-source platform, featuring key attributes such as AI and machine learning integration, contextual guidance, intent recognition, natural language processing, pre-configured bot options, and reporting/analytics capabilities.

These features collectively position Rasa as a powerful tool for crafting tailored and sophisticated conversational AI applications.


Tars is a user-friendly chatbot development platform that provides a host of features, making it an excellent choice for developers seeking a swift and straightforward chatbot creation process without compromising on functionality.

Some key features of Tars include:

  • Open AI Integration: Tars seamlessly integrates with OpenAI, enhancing the chatbot’s capabilities by leveraging advanced artificial intelligence for natural language understanding and generation.
  • Livechat: The platform offers live chat functionality, enabling real-time interactions between users and the chatbot for a more dynamic and responsive user experience.
  • Geo-location Keyboard: Tars includes a geo-location keyboard feature, allowing users to easily input and share their location information, which can be valuable for location-specific interactions or services.
  • Date and Time Scroller: With a date and time scroller, Tars simplifies the process of users inputting dates and times, enhancing the efficiency of time-related interactions within the chatbot.
  • Multilingual Chatbot: Tars supports multiple languages, catering to a diverse user base and allowing developers to create chatbots that can interact effectively with users worldwide.
  • No-code Chatbot Builder: Tars distinguishes itself with a no-code chatbot builder, providing a drag-and-drop interface that streamlines the chatbot development process. This feature is especially advantageous for developers who prefer an intuitive and code-free approach to building chatbots.

Tars stands out as a user-friendly chatbot development platform with notable features such as Open AI integration, live chat functionality, geo-location keyboard support, date and time scroller, multilingual capabilities, and a convenient no-code chatbot builder.

These features collectively make Tars a compelling choice for developers looking to create powerful and functional chatbots quickly and with ease.

In Conclusion

In the dynamic landscape of conversational AI, developers encounter many Botpress alternatives, each tailored to specific needs and preferences. Whether the focus is on achieving advanced emotional engagement, extensive customization options, robust data privacy, or immersive voice-driven experiences, the Botpress alternatives highlighted in this blog present viable choices to explore.

It’s crucial to recognize that the field of conversational AI is expansive, and the interplay between state-of-the-art tools and the innovative minds of developers propels advancements and shapes the trajectory of AI-driven interactions.

Whether one opts for Replika’s empathetic approach, Rasa’s flexibility, Dialogflow’s seamless integration with Google, or any other Botpress alternative, each choice contributes uniquely to the ongoing evolution of conversational AI.

Ultimately, the diversity of options empowers developers to craft solutions that align precisely with their project requirements, fostering a rich ecosystem of conversational AI applications.

As the journey in this field continues, the collaboration between innovative technologies and the creativity of developers remains at the forefront, steering the course toward increasingly sophisticated and personalized conversational experiences.

What is Better than Botpress?

We’ve gathered a selection of solutions that reviewers have identified as top-notch alternatives and competitors to Botpress. This curated list features Drift, Qualified, Zendesk Support Suite, and Intercom, all of which have received recognition for their overall excellence.

What is the Difference Between Botpress and VoiceFlow?

VoiceFlow and Botpress each bring distinct strengths and weaknesses to the table. Botpress stands out with its extensive array of features and integrations, offering a robust package for users.

However, it’s important to note that these advantages come with a higher price tag compared to VoiceFlow. The decision between the two would likely hinge on the specific needs and budget constraints of the user or organization.

Who is the Owner of Voiceflow?

Braden Ream is the visionary behind Pathways by Voiceflow. As the founder of Voiceflow, his mission is to empower teams to collaborate and create more effective virtual assistants collectively. Braden divides his time between the vibrant cityscape of San Francisco and his hometown of Toronto.

Known for his expertise, you can often find him passionately discussing and writing about the future of conversational AI. His insights contribute significantly to shaping the landscape of interactive and innovative virtual assistant technologies.

Is Botpress a Framework?

Botpress is a framework meticulously designed with a focus on meeting the needs of professional chatbot developers, and it’s also inclusive of content teams. This thoughtful approach ensures that both technical developers and content creators can effectively utilize the framework, making it a versatile and collaborative tool in the field of chatbot development.

Why use Botpress?

Botpress stands out for its user-friendly flow builder, robust testing capabilities, and a diverse array of chatbot elements. With the ability to pose questions to users and store responses in attributes, it streamlines data management seamlessly.

The platform also offers automatic translation of messages, showcasing its commitment to enhancing global communication. Notably, Botpress boasts exceptionally advanced AI capabilities, making it a powerful tool in the realm of artificial intelligence.

Moreover, the convenience of publishing your chatbot on 10 different channels and its easy integration with various platforms make Botpress a comprehensive and flexible solution for chatbot development.

What are the Disadvantages of Botpress?

One notable drawback of Botpress is its limited flexibility. While it offers a user-friendly environment, the platform may not cater to all application needs due to its reliance on a set of predefined libraries. Users may face challenges when attempting to incorporate alternative libraries that are not supported by Botpress.

Additionally, Botpress falls short in terms of handling complex messages, such as images and documents, posing a potential hurdle for users with requirements beyond basic text interactions. This limitation could be a consideration for those seeking a more versatile chatbot platform capable of accommodating a broader range of functionalities.

Can I use Python on Botpress?

It has been demonstrated that individuals with proficiency in Python, machine learning models, and the PyTorch library can construct their chatbot without the need to incur costs associated with Botpress on a per-message basis.

This approach empowers those with programming and machine learning skills to tailor a chatbot solution to their specific requirements, offering a cost-effective alternative to utilizing external platforms like Botpress.


